I know that up to a 2007, a visitor could claim tax refunds for the GST on accomodation and personal items that would accompany them on their return to their own country.

 

Is this what you are referring to? If so, it is no longer in effect.

 

I am not aware of a tax charged for *leaving* Canada, although airports may have fees (airport improvement fees) that all travellers must pay.......
